Financial Analyst Jobs in Arizona
A Financial Analyst in the accounting industry conducts financial forecasting, reporting, and operational metrics tracking. They analyze financial data and create financial models for decision support. Their responsibilities also include improving financial status by analyzing results, monitoring variances, identifying trends and recommending actions to management. They also guide the cost analysis process by establishing and enforcing policies and procedures, provide analysis of trends and forecasts and recommend actions for optimization.
To become a Financial Analyst, one should possess strong analytical, mathematical, and problem-solving skills. Knowledge of financial software and databases, and awareness of economic and business trends are also important. A bachelor's degree in Finance, Economics, Accounting, or related field is required. But, additional certifications like Chartered Financial Analyst (CFA) or Certified Public Accountant (CPA) can boost career prospects. Prior to becoming a Financial Analyst, a person may have roles such as an Accountant, Financial Auditor, or Financial Associate.
